Transaction 883102562fe888a9ba4e9c1695cf7525c8415134bb8747c66d8ad8030bf5630b
1 Input
1 Output
-
883102562fe888a9ba4e9c1695cf7525c8415134bb8747c66d8ad8030bf5630b:0
- value
- 74740
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 755520c75cdea48cc26f1ccd8a5a5ed7e8a9c81c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BhQ3FAXuATChcDcAfd4w3xytS6hBhiLXN